Multi-Site Survey of Victims of Crime and Criminal Justice Professionals across Canada
| Victim Services (N=318) | Crown Attorney (N=188) | Defence Counsel (N=185) | Judiciary (N=110) | Police (N=686) | Advocacy Groups (N=47)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Gives victims a voice or opportunity for input | 11% | 25% | 12% | 27% | 9% | 15% |
| More balanced criminal justice system | 13% | 19% | 10% | 24% | 7% | 4% |
| Victims more satisfied or informed | 11% | 11% | 5% | 16% | 3% | -- |
| Victim testimony or experience easier | -- | 9% | -- | -- | 1% | -- |
| Better protection of victims | 3% | 7% | -- | 12% | 5% | 11% |
| Victim impact statement positive | 5% | 3% | -- | 8% | 2% | -- |
| More restitution | -- | 2% | -- | 6% | -- | 6% |
| Don't know or No response | 52% | 28% | 25% | 23% | 47% | 35% |
- Note 1: Respondents could give more than one answer.
- Note 2: Open-ended question.
